Defining 1 4 x 3 4 Aluminum Rivets in Simple Terms
A 1 4 x 3 4 aluminum rivet is a type of blind rivet, typically measured at 1/4 inch in diameter and 3/4 inch in length (hence the name!). It’s made primarily from aluminum or aluminum alloys.
In practical terms, these rivets fasten materials by deforming the tail end to create a sturdy “pinch” or expansion that holds components tightly together. Unlike screws or bolts, they’re permanent – you can’t just undo them without drill tools.
They are especially suited to joining thin or brittle materials like sheet metal, fiberglass, or composites — often seen in aviation, boat manufacturing, and even emergency shelters thanks to their lightweight, corrosion-resistant nature.

Core Features of 1 4 x 3 4 Aluminum Rivets
Durability and Corrosion Resistance
Aluminum naturally forms an oxide layer that prevents rust and corrosion. So, these rivets stay reliable in wet or marine environments where steel fasteners would quickly degrade.
Lightweight Material
At roughly one-third the weight of steel, the aluminum rivet cuts load without sacrificing tensile strength—essential for vehicles, aerospace, and portable emergency shelters.
Cost Efficiency
Compared to other materials, aluminum rivets are relatively affordable, especially when factoring in their long service life and lower installation labor.
Ease of Installation
These rivets are “blind,” meaning you can install them from one side without accessing the back. This makes them invaluable in tight or difficult spaces, speeding up production or repairs.
Versatility
From photographic gear to industrial enclosures, the 1 4 x 3 4 rivet adapts easily. Its middling size strikes the perfect balance for many light-to-medium duty fastening needs.

Product Specification Table
| Feature | Specification |
|---|---|
| Diameter | 1/4 inch (6.35 mm) |
| Length | 3/4 inch (19.05 mm) |
| Material | Aluminum Alloy 2024/6061 |
| Shear Strength | ~2300 lbs (10,230 N) |
| Tensile Strength | ~3000 lbs (13,345 N) |
| Corrosion Resistance | High (suitable for marine use) |
| Installation Method | Blind Riveting |

Challenges with 1 4 x 3 4 Aluminum Rivets — And How to Overcome Them
Some challenges remain. For example, aluminum's lower shear strength compared to steel can be an issue in heavy-duty applications. The solution: designers specify rivet size and alloy grade carefully or use hybrid joining methods.
Also, improper installation (especially with blind rivets) can compromise joint integrity. Training and quality control are critical here—something many vendors now bundle with their products.
Lastly, supply chain disruptions can delay delivery, but working with multiple trusted suppliers or domestic providers can bridge gaps and ensure continuity.
FAQ: Quick Answers About 1 4 x 3 4 Aluminum Rivets
Q: What makes 1 4 x 3 4 aluminum rivets better than steel rivets?
A: Aluminum rivets are lighter and more corrosion-resistant, making them excellent for applications where weight savings and exposure to moisture matter. Steel may offer higher strength but at the cost of potential rust and added weight.
Q: Can these aluminum rivets be used in outdoor structures?
A: Absolutely. Their corrosion resistance makes them ideal for wet and salty environments, such as marine applications or outdoor architectural projects.
Q: Are 1 4 x 3 4 aluminum rivets reusable?
A: No. These rivets are designed as permanent fasteners. Removing them typically requires drilling out the rivet, after which it must be replaced.
Q: How do I know if the rivet size 1 4 x 3 4 is right for my project?
A: Consider the thickness of materials to be joined and the load requirements. The 1/4-inch diameter suits medium-strength fastening, while length (3/4 inch) accommodates material thickness up to roughly 1/2 inch. When in doubt, consult engineering specs or suppliers.
